How to conjugate dignificar in Indicative Present Perfect in Spanish

dignificar
to dignify
regular verb

Dignificar means to make something or someone appear more worthy, respectable, or honorable. It is used to enhance the perceived value or dignity of a person, object, or concept.

How to conjugate dignificar in Indicative Present Perfect

El Pretérito Perfecto - used to describe actions that started recently and are still happening now

Indicative Present Perfect Conjugations

PronounConjugation
Yo
he dignificado
has dignificado
Él / Ella / Usted
ha dignificado
Nosotros / Nosotras
hemos dignificado
Vosotros / Vosotras
habéis dignificado
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
han dignificado

Examples of dignificar in Indicative Present Perfect

Yo
He dignificado mi trabajo con esfuerzo.
I have dignified my work with effort.
Has dignificado tu actitud en la reunión.
You have dignified your attitude in the meeting.
Él / Ella / Usted
Ella ha dignificado su carrera profesional.
She has dignified her professional career.
Nosotros / Nosotras
Hemos dignificado nuestro trabajo en equipo.
We have dignified our teamwork.
Vosotros / Vosotras
Vosotros habéis dignificado la profesión.
You all have dignified the profession.
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
Ellos han dignificado su imagen pública.
They have dignified their public image.
